Should be the same then. Did all the features work? Not sure if the G-sensors and other readouts needed an updated ECU to work.

xchen70 07-01-2020 05:46 PM

Quote:

Originally Posted by MJones_RB (Post 3345700)
Should be the same then. Did all the features work? Not sure if the G-sensors and other readouts needed an updated ECU to work.


All sensors and lights work such as angel sensor, traction control, fuel tank, track mode, sport mode etc. There is jut no button to control the LCD screen and the mileage needs to be corrected. A folk in this forum can make it work and he built an push button to make LCD work on before 17 models. You may check this out: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=rhLV551YVm4.
